WebT-TESS uses the cycle of self- assessment, goal-setting and professional development as an ongoing process to promote and track professional growth. Teachers and appraisers agree on goals and a development plan to attain those goals, and, like in PDAS, the teacher submits the plan in the fall. WebThe goal of T-TESS is to help teachers develop habits based on this constant feedback loop. You should be engaged in an ongoing dialogue and collaboration with appraisers. T-TESS includes three components: Goal-Setting and Professional Development Plan (GSPD) The Evaluation Cycle (pre-conference, observation, post-conference) Student Growth Measure
